如何高效实现DEDECMS网站栏目访问量统计功能?

使用DEDECMS内置功能

步骤:

1、登录后台管理

使用管理员账号登录到DEDECMS的后台管理界面。

2、进入栏目管理

在后台菜单中找到“栏目管理”模块,点击进入。

3、查看统计信息

在栏目列表中,每个栏目旁边通常会显示一个“点击数”或“浏览数”的统计信息,这便是DEDECMS自带的栏目访问量统计。

4、高级统计设置

如果需要更详细的统计信息,可以在“系统设置”>“基本设置”中找到“统计设置”选项,配置相关参数。

5、查看统计报表

在“系统设置”>“统计”模块中,可以查看包括栏目点击量在内的各种统计报表。

注意事项:

确保网站统计功能已开启。

定期检查统计数据的准确性。

方法二:通过编写PHP脚本实现

步骤:

1、准备PHP环境

确保服务器支持PHP脚本执行。

2、创建统计脚本

编写一个PHP脚本,用于统计指定栏目的访问次数。

“`php

<?php

// 连接数据库(以MySQL为例)

$conn = mysqli_connect("localhost", "username", "password", "database");

// 检查连接

if (!$conn) {

die("连接失败: " . mysqli_connect_error());

如何高效实现DEDECMS网站栏目访问量统计功能?

}

// 要统计的栏目ID

$catid = 1; // 示例栏目ID

// 查询数据库

$sql = "SELECT COUNT(*) AS count FROM dede_arctype WHERE id = $catid";

$result = mysqli_query($conn, $sql);

// 输出结果

if (mysqli_num_rows($result) > 0) {

// 输出数据

while($row = mysqli_fetch_assoc($result)) {

echo "栏目ID: " . $row["id"]. " 访问次数: " . $row["count"]. "<br>";

}

} else {

echo "0 结果";

}

// 关闭连接

mysqli_close($conn);

?>

“`

3、部署脚本

将脚本上传到网站服务器上的适当位置。

确保脚本有执行权限。

4、定期运行脚本

可以通过cron job(定时任务)定期运行此脚本,以更新统计信息。

注意事项:

确保数据库连接信息正确。

定期备份脚本和数据库。

考虑脚本的安全性和性能优化。

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1140017.html

(0)
未希的头像未希新媒体运营
上一篇 2024-10-03 17:19
下一篇 2024-10-03

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

免费注册
电话联系

400-880-8834

产品咨询
产品咨询
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购  >>点击进入